CRIME NEWS

  • Tuesday, June 3 marked 14 years since IU student Lauren Spierer vanished after a night out near 11th Street and College Avenue in Bloomington—her case remains active as police follow over 30 new tips and hope a recently released book sparks fresh leads for new information.  WTHR
  • Bloomington police arrested a 20-year-old IU student on Sunday for choking and punching his girlfriend at 6 a.m. on East 15th Street—two IU students were taken into custody for mutual battery at a North Dunn Street residence, a man was arrested at 10:30 p.m. after throwing a trash can through a North Grant Street window, and another man was detained after a road-rage incident at U.S. 46 and State Road 37 on Saturday.  Indiana Daily Student

CULTURE NEWS

  • Constellation Stage and Screen will hold previews of the musical 'The King's Wife' tomorrow in Bloomington with tickets starting at five dollars as audiences help shape its final script and music. The musical, which centers on Catherine of Aragon, debuts on June 13 at the John Waldron Arts Center and runs until June 29—performing on Wednesdays, Thursdays and weekends.  Indiana Daily Student

GOVERNMENT NEWS

  • Parks and Recreation will unveil the city's first tactile map at Switchyard Park on June 13 at noon—designed for visitors who are blind or have low vision as part of ongoing accessibility upgrades using nearly $1 million in American Rescue Plan funds.  City of Bloomington
  • On June 2, the Bloomington Police Department swore in 11 new officers to reduce its staffing shortage, including one returning from retirement and five from other state agencies—five new officers will begin academy training in August to help bring the force closer to full strength.  The Herald-Times
  • Bloomington’s Department of Economic & Sustainable Development announced the 2025 Small Business Safety & Cleanliness Grant today to provide up to $5,000 for improvements like lighting, security, and sanitation; local businesses must submit project details, cost estimates, and timelines, and funded work must be completed within the agreed schedule.  City of Bloomington
  • Officials from the Monroe County Capital Improvement Board broke ground on the new Bloomington Convention Center Tuesday as they expanded the current facility into a 100,000 square foot venue for a wide range of events. The project is scheduled for completion in 2027.  WRTV
  • Officials say that Monroe County residents and businesses affected by the May 16 storms can get help at the Disaster Loan Outreach Center located at Ivy Tech Community College today—applications for physical property damage must be returned by July 29. The center also assists with Economic Injury Disaster Loan claims—these applications will be accepted until March 2.  WTHR
